LED Animation in Circular Pattern

Figure:1

Figure 1 

The project contains 12 LEDs in a circular board which are used to produce animation with the use of a microcontroller.

The arrangement of the LEDs is built around the PIC16F628A microcontroller and the project is utilizing the Simple LED Animation Kit (SLAK) to perform the operation. The only difference from the SLAK kit is the board design but the design on this project has the potential to be more useful in some ways. It could be made easily as a medallion on a necklace. If blue LEDs were used, it could imitate the Reactor Core package of Iron Man.

The board can be supplied with 4.5V or 3 AA battery cells while the PIC is still in a socket. The SMD parts to thru-hole parts can be easily changed and the update can be posted on the board. The set of animations for both linear or straight line arrangement and circular arrangement can be refined.

Some innovations can be done on the project wherein three different LED colors can be used for more attractions which may include four red, four green, and four blue or maybe yellow with possible mixture of colors.
